Gonzalez Fletcher, Chair Assembly Committee on Appropriations State Capitol, Room 2114 Sacramento, CA 95814 RE: Oppose AB 3232 Dear Chair Gonzalez Fletcher: The City of Diamond Bar respectfully opposes AB 3232 (Friedman), which would place additional restrictions on space heating and water heating in both new and existing residential and commercial buildings. The City is generally supportive of new technology and integrating efficiencies into residential and commercial developments. AB 3232 would go beyond existing mandates, and compel residential and commercial property owners to electrify end uses, regardless of what people want or the increased cost to consumers. Placing new restrictions on space heating and water heating in both new and existing residential and commercial buildings would place significant financial costs on residents and businesses, and substantially increase the cost of new and existing developments in the state. For these reasons, the City of Diamond Bar opposes AB 3232. Thank you for your consideration on this matter. Sincerely, Mayor Ruth M.
